A gas fireplace insert is a unit designed to fit into an existing fireplace opening, converting it into a more efficient and convenient heating source. These inserts use natural gas or propane to produce heat and a realistic flame, controlled easily with a switch or remote. What affects the price

When estimating a gas fireplace project, several variables shift the final number. The type of unit—whether you choose a direct vent, vent-free, or an insert—plays a big role. You also have to account for the labor required to run new gas lines or update venting through your walls and roof. Customizing the surround, including stone, tile, or a new mantel, adds to the material costs. If you are converting an existing wood-burning fireplace, the complexity of the chimney liner installation will impact the total.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Are ventless gas fireplace inserts a good option for Atlanta homes?

Ventless gas fireplace inserts can be an option for Atlanta homes, but they have specific considerations. They don't require a chimney for venting, but they do release combustion byproducts into the room. Licensed pros can advise on their suitability and any local regulations.
